Abstract
The present invention provides a kind of tolerance automatic regulating apparatus, including upper casing, positioning stud, lock washer and flexible adjustment piece;The upper casing is in hollow cavity structure, and inner cavity is mounting hole and first inner chamber by barrier partitions, and the open end of the mounting hole is equipped with raised outer, and the outer wall of the upper casing is equipped with positioning bar;The outer surface of positioning bar is arranged in the flexible adjustment piece;The middle part of the positioning stud is equipped with the boss to match with first inner chamber, and the boss is inserted into first inner chamber, and the upper casing and positioning stud are connected through a screw thread fixation;The lock washer is arranged in first inner chamber, and the free movement in the axis hole gap that the baffle of the end face of boss and upper casing is formed.The kinetic energy that the present invention makes full use of bolt to rotate and advance, can eliminate tolerance stack automatically, realize and be quickly and effectively accurately positioned and assemble, and solve that process of the existing technology is more, and at high cost, technical difficulty of operation is high, ineffective defect.

The operation principle of the present invention is that:
(1) the elastic force compression deformation of flexible adjustment piece is mainly utilized, elimination is fixed mechanism edge during installation
(existing tolerance adjustment device does not adjust Z-direction tolerance to the tolerance stack of bolt axial advancement direction Z-direction, or by complicated low
The mode of effect carries out rigid adjustment);
(2) X-direction and Y of lock washer free movement realization plane vertical with positioning stud in axis hole gap are utilized
Orientation of related features is freely adjusted;During the installation process, correcting active force when bolt is rotated into nut drives lock washer in axis hole
The position of needs is moved in gap towards X, Y-direction;And pressure compaction lock washer of bolt when screwing, and generate friction lock
Lock washer is in the XY point position in axis hole gap, the tolerance of the automatic X-direction for realizing the plane vertical with positioning stud and Y-direction
Adjustment;
(3) make lock washer in any of the raised head face of positioning stud using the radial burr on lock washer end face
There is enough frictional force in position, with locking positioning stud, and can effectively prevent and is shaking and lock washer shifting under gravitational conditions
Dynamic (grid line and the incident offset of straight grain);That is:
A) lock washer can free movement in the x direction and the y direction, during the nut of bolt precession during installation, locking
Gasket drives the position where X, the Y for moving on to and needing to reach with bolt;
B) when bolt selects locked positioning stud, the torsion compression lock washer of bolt, and the area of radial burr
Small, pressure is big, and lock washer can be allowed to lock positioning stud;
If c) having part slip risk when straight grain direction is consistent with gravity direction using straight grain;If using grid
Line, texture area cause pressure small, and locking effect is poor;
(4) different with positioning stud material hardness because of lock washer, the embeddable positioning of radial burr on lock washer
In the raised head face of stud, to increase frictional force when lock washer and positioning stud frictional force are locked, meanwhile, radial line energy
The power for effectively antagonizing long-time difference variation and vibration generation prevents lock washer and positioning stud from positional shift occurs, avoids
The tolerance of X-direction and Y-direction is generated in use.
